  • FirePro M6100 is connected by MXM-B (3.0), and Quadro P600 uses PCIe 3.0 x16 interface.
  • FirePro M6100 and Quadro P600 have maximum RAM of 2 GB.
  • FirePro M6100 is used in Laptops, and Quadro P600 - in Desktops.
  • FirePro M6100 is build with GCN architecture, and Quadro P600 - with Pascal.
  • Core clock speed of Quadro P600 is 330 MHz higher, than FirePro M6100.
  • FirePro M6100 is manufactured by 28 nm process technology, and Quadro P600 - by 14 nm process technology.
  • Memory clock speed of FirePro M6100 is 988 MHz higher, than Quadro P600.
